You can't go wrong with either one!

The Center Pivot Bows truly are Awesome! If I were forced to make a choice between the 2 I would choose the Guardian for the following reasons:
1. Slightly longer A to A
2. Slightly faster
3. Smoother Draw (speed mods against speed mods)
